Spatial dispersion and characterisation of mosquito breeding habitats in urban vegetable-production areas of Abidjan, Côte d'Ivoire
Barbara Matthys, Benjamin G. Koudou, Eliézer K. N’Goran, Penelope Vounatsou, Laura Gosoniu, Moussa Koné, G. Gissé, Jürg Utzinger
Annals of Tropical Medicine and Parasitology
Urban Farm DB summary
Two surveys were conducted in market gardens of Abidjan, Côte d'Ivoire, during the rainy and dry seasons to identify mosquito breeding habitats. The study found that urban agriculture areas may lead to higher densities of mosquito breeding sites, with "agricultural trenches" between seedbeds being the most likely sites to be positive for Anopheles larvae and mosquito pupae.
